#FFE9DA Color Information
Hex color code: #FFE9DA
A light orange shade, #FFE9DA appears as (255, 233, 218) in RGB and (24°, 100%, 93%) in HSL. It is commonly used in modern UI design.

RGB, HSL and CMYK Values
RGB
255, 233, 218
Red: 255 / Green: 233 / Blue: 218
HSL
24°, 100%, 93%
Hue: 24° / Saturation: 100% / Lightness: 93%
CMYK
0%, 9%, 15%, 0%
Cyan: 0% / Magenta: 9% / Yellow: 15% / Key: 0%

Color Meaning and Usage
#FFE9DA is a soft orange color with RGB values of 255, 233, 218 and HSL of 24°, 100%, 93%. This very light tint evokes purity and simplicity, making it suitable for frequently chosen for fintech and productivity apps. Lighter variations like #FFFFFF create softer gradients.
The complementary color of #FFE9DA is #DBF1FF, creating high-contrast pairings. For softer combinations, try analogous colors like #FFDBDF.
